A gun and suspected drugs were found in the toilets of a high-end restaurant during its launch party.
Police arrived at the restaurant shortly before 9pm and reportedly found the gun in the restaurant's toilets after being alerted by a staff member. Love Island stars were in attendance as well as a host of Corrie stars. The Manchester Evening News understands the gun was uncovered in a toilet cubicle. The alarm was raised and police were called out to the restaurant. No arrests have been made but investigations are ongoing. The owner of Habbibi, Zack Issak, said in a statement issued to the MEN: “We are saddened and shocked to confirm that on the evening of Saturday 8th June, during our Manchester launch event, a member of the Habbibi team discovered a firearm on site.
